The cartoon this rocket ship design is based on has a rather confusing production history.
The cartoon was originally created by Filmation in the late 1970‘s as a feature length animated movie "Flash Gordon - The Greatest Adventure of all"
However after it was initially created it was decided to turn the movie into a Saturday Morning cartoon series called “The New Adventures of Flash Gordon." This was back in the days when there actually were cartoons on Saturday Morning.
The series only lasted for two sessions. The first season was very good. The second, not so much.

After the series was canceled the animated movie version was broadcasted once on television in 1982. Unfortunately that movie version has never been rereleased but a bootlegged laser disk copy of it can be found on youtube.

Both of these animated versions of Flash Gordon were somewhat overshadowed by the Flash Gordon live action movie from 1980 which has a notable cult following. But I happen to prefer either of the animated versions.

Of course all of these version sprang from the original comic strip Flash Gordon created by Alex Raymond in 1934.
